Job Description:
The Maintenance Technician is responsible for performing routine, preventive maintenance, and general repairs. Make adjustments to building systems, equipment and fixtures under the guidance of the Lead/Chief engineer. This role serves a downtown Des Moines, IA class B office tower ensuring satisfaction for both tenants and the building owner. Participation in an on-call rotation is a requirement of this position. Some things you can expect to do:
- This is a first shift position, with standard hours of Monday through Friday, 8:30 a.m. to 5:00 p.m. with occasional after hours and weekend work.
- Replace lamps and/or ballasts as required in a timely manner.
- Perform plumbing repairs, door hardware maintenance and repair.
- Preform painting duties as required.
- Maintain and repair irrigation systems.
- Remove debris on a daily basis; perform seasonal outside duties as required.
- Maintain mechanical rooms, utility rooms and vacant areas in a neat and clean condition.
- Complete work orders as assigned on a daily/weekly basis.
- Participate in on-call, after-hours and weekend rotation.
